Output e26d773c3a595a7c11321b3279b52cb0be16aa8a2fc5371b1f71c958bcb9fd69:0

value
23658
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ba3c530015f0177dfe3dedeab331e4ea1e6cbbe2 OP_EQUAL
address
3JfjsdB5RUmFHwF7EiBh9rfnTAFyu4MuK5
transaction
e26d773c3a595a7c11321b3279b52cb0be16aa8a2fc5371b1f71c958bcb9fd69
confirmations
228622
spent
true